Название: одна модель для нескольких представлений Отправлено: izoomer от Декабрь 08, 2006, 18:25 построил модель от QAbstractListModel с такой внутренней структурой
Код:
в методе data данной модели, описываю так Код:
В каком методе представления (от QAbstractItemView) нужно определять какие данные из возвращаемого QVariant нужно брать что бы отборазить в списке (например в одном списке нужно отобразить mainMap.at(index.row()).first а в другом mainMap.at(index.row()).second.second.first) ? Название: одна модель для нескольких представлений Отправлено: Tonal от Декабрь 08, 2006, 21:24 У тебя есть данные.
Их надо показать разными способами. Делаешь столько моделей, сколько способов отображения. Все модели обращаются к одним и тем же исходным данным. Цепляешь каждую модель к своему QХххView и... Шастье! ;-) |